ZETA (10:30 PM) (Post-rock - Lecheria, VEN) Venezuelan post-rock band Zeta is a multidisciplinary experience that uses its heavy, atmospheric sound as a positive force for change, seeing music as a magic wand that creates a space for connection and healing - KEXP The band is known for its focus on dense polyrhythmic percussion, moving between deeply authentic Afro-Caribbean music and some of the most visceral punk rhythms. With atmospheric elements drawn from 70s psychedelia and post-rock, they deliver an intense and unique musical experience. “Live, they are a supercharged rhythm machine, with main drummer Eduardo Sandoval at center stage and a whole range of percussion spread among the other musicians. Around this thunderous foundation, a stunning interweaving of guitars and voices is woven, dances, and dives” - Bao Le-Huu, Orlando Weekly The band was founded in 2003 in a small town on the Caribbean coast called Lecheria (the smallest municipality in Venezuela, covering 18 km² and home to 79,000 inhabitants). They now live in South Florida, United States.
